Choosing the Right Template for Your Brand
Before you start scrolling through catalogues of pre‑designed layouts, ask yourself what you really want from your site. A professional look isn’t just about shiny graphics; it’s about a cohesive visual language that echoes your company’s values and speaks directly to your audience. Think about the tone of your business: is it formal, friendly, innovative, or minimalist? Your template should mirror that tone in its color palette, typography, and layout choices.
Start by narrowing the search to the type of template that fits your industry. A corporate consultancy, for instance, will benefit from a clean, grid‑based design with plenty of white space to highlight case studies and testimonials. On the other hand, a creative agency might look for a more dynamic, modular layout that showcases portfolios with large images and subtle animations. Matching the style to your niche is the first step toward a credible online presence.
Once you’ve decided on a style, focus on usability. Navigation is the backbone of any good website. Your template should come with a clear menu structure - ideally a horizontal top bar or a collapsible side panel - so visitors can find information in one or two clicks. Check that the template’s menu items are easy to edit, and that dropdowns or mega‑menus are supported if you need them.
Performance matters too. A sleek design can still feel sluggish if the code is heavy or poorly optimized. Look for templates that use responsive frameworks like Bootstrap or Foundation. Responsiveness ensures that the site looks sharp on smartphones, tablets, and desktops without the need for separate mobile versions. Many modern templates also employ lazy loading for images and minified CSS/JS files to keep page loads fast.
Search engine visibility starts before you even write a single line of content. Verify that the template includes clean, semantic HTML tags - header, nav, article, footer - and that the CSS is modular. Clean code not only makes editing easier but also signals to search engines that the page is well‑structured. Avoid templates that cram everything into a single div or use excessive inline styles.
Accessibility is another crucial factor. A professional site should be usable by everyone, including people with visual or motor impairments. Check that the template supports keyboard navigation, offers sufficient contrast ratios, and is compliant with WCAG 2.1 guidelines. Good accessibility is a sign of quality and expands your audience.
Cost is often a deciding factor. Basic templates can start around $20, while more polished options with full license rights can climb to $100 or more. Premium exclusive templates may run from $350 to $1,800. Remember that the price often reflects the level of support, update frequency, and the breadth of included files. Free templates exist, but they can carry hidden fees, such as mandatory hosting or limited customization rights.
Read user reviews and test demo pages. A demo that runs smoothly on your browser and showcases all features gives confidence that the real product will behave similarly. If possible, download a free version or a trial to experiment with the layout, file structure, and available plugins before committing financially.
Finally, consider the provider’s support network. A reliable vendor offers thorough documentation, a community forum, or direct customer support. These resources will be invaluable when you need to tweak the template or troubleshoot an issue. If the vendor also bundles additional services - like domain registration, hosting, or SEO consulting - that can streamline the process and save time.
In short, the right template is one that aligns with your brand identity, delivers fast, accessible, and well‑structured design, and comes from a vendor who offers solid support and clear licensing terms. Taking the time to evaluate these factors upfront sets the stage for a site that feels authentic and professional from day one.
What Exactly Is a Web Template?
Think of a web template as a blueprint. It gives you a ready‑made skeleton - a collection of HTML files, CSS styles, images, and sometimes JavaScript scripts - that you can fill in with your own content. Instead of building a site from scratch, you take this skeleton, replace placeholder text and images, and you’re done. The process is faster, more affordable, and requires less technical skill than custom development.
The core of any template is the index.html file, the main entry point that browsers load first. It typically includes links to external CSS files for styling and to JavaScript files for interactive features. Within the file, there will be sections for headers, footers, and navigation menus, each marked with clear comments so you know where to insert your logo, adjust the menu items, or add new links.
Templates also come with a variety of image assets. These are often placeholder JPEGs or GIFs that you replace with brand‑specific photos. Some templates include icon sets, background patterns, or vector graphics that you can customize with a graphic editor. If the template is built with responsive design principles, those images will automatically scale to fit any screen size.
Beyond static files, templates might ship with PSD (Photoshop) files. PSDs are layered graphics that let you tweak colors, text, and visual elements without the need to redo an entire image. If you have access to Photoshop or compatible software, you can modify the logo, change button styles, or adjust the layout of a hero banner. PSDs are especially useful for templates that rely heavily on image overlays or complex visual effects.
Many modern templates also include a style.css file - a stylesheet that defines the look of the entire site. By editing this file, you can change font families, color schemes, spacing, and more. Because CSS is external, the same stylesheet usually controls multiple pages, making site‑wide changes trivial.
JavaScript files add interactivity. Whether it’s a dropdown menu, a modal window, or an image slider, the template’s scripts enable those features. If the site uses jQuery or another library, the scripts will reference those libraries via CDN links in the header. Knowing how to read these references helps you debug or replace components if necessary.
Templates are not “plug‑and‑play” in the strictest sense. You’ll need to insert your own content, links, meta tags, and possibly some custom scripts. That’s where the semi‑finished label comes from: the template provides the framework, but you finish it by filling in business details, adding your logo, and customizing colors to match your brand identity.
Another key feature of many templates is modularity. Rather than a single monolithic file, the template may include separate files for each page - like about.html, services.html, contact.html. These files share a common header and footer, which are often included via server‑side includes or templating engines. With this structure, editing a single page is straightforward, and you can keep the design consistent across the entire site.
Templates also differ in licensing. A non‑exclusive license gives you the right to use the template on one site but does not grant ownership; you can’t resell it. An exclusive license, on the other hand, often includes a higher price but gives you the right to use the template on multiple projects, modify it extensively, or even sell it as a part of your own services. Understanding the license ensures you stay compliant with the provider’s terms.
In short, a web template is a versatile toolkit. It bundles the essential building blocks - HTML, CSS, images, sometimes PSDs and JavaScript - so you can assemble a professional website without coding from the ground up. By inserting your own content and making a few stylistic tweaks, you can transform a generic layout into a brand‑specific online presence.
Adding the Missing Pieces: Customizing Content, Links, and Meta Information
Once you’ve unpacked your template’s ZIP archive and placed the files in your project folder, the first real task is to personalize the core components. The skeleton is ready, but it still needs the DNA that makes it unique: your brand name, contact details, and a clear value proposition.
The index.html file is the starting point. Search for the placeholder text - usually wrapped in <h1> or <p> tags - where the template author has written “Welcome to My Company” or similar. Replace that with your headline and supporting copy. Keep the message concise and focused on what you offer. Use action verbs and benefit‑centric language that resonates with visitors.
Navigation links are critical for usability. In the header section, you’ll find a <nav> block with placeholder list items: “Home,” “About,” “Contact.” Edit those to match your actual pages. If you have a blog, add a “News” or “Insights” link. Use relative URLs that point to your actual files, such as about.html or services.html. Consistent naming reduces confusion and keeps the site organized.
Meta tags provide search engines with context about each page. In the <head> section, locate the <title> tag and update it to reflect your brand and page purpose. For example, “Home – Your Company – Innovating the Future.” Below the title, add a <meta name="description" content="…"> tag that summarizes the page in under 160 characters. This snippet often appears in search results, so make it compelling. If you need to support multiple languages, consider adding language-specific meta tags or using the lang attribute on the <html> tag.
Accessibility and SEO also benefit from proper use of alt attributes on images. Open the index.html file, find any <img> tags, and replace placeholder alt text like “image1” with descriptive text such as “Company logo” or “Team at work.” This helps screen readers and improves image search visibility.
Once you’ve filled in the core content, move on to branding elements. Replace the placeholder logo with your own PNG or SVG file. Drop the new logo file into the images folder and update the <img src="…"> tag accordingly. Ensure the logo dimensions fit the header without distorting. If the template offers a favicon, upload your favicon.ico file and link it in the <head> section.
Next, consider the visual theme. Open the style.css file and look for color variables or hex codes that control primary and secondary colors. Replace them with your brand’s color palette. If you’re comfortable with CSS, you can also adjust font families, line heights, and spacing to match your style guide. Save your changes and refresh the browser to see the updates.
Some templates use a separate header.html and footer.html file, especially if they rely on server‑side includes. In that case, edit those files individually to update navigation, contact details, or copyright text. If the template includes a pre‑built contact form, check the contact.html file for placeholder email addresses and modify the form action to point to your own server script or a service like Formspree.
After you’ve completed these edits, run a quick validation. Use an online HTML validator to check for errors and an accessibility checker to ensure you haven’t missed key elements. A clean, well‑structured markup not only looks good but also performs better in search rankings and loads faster on mobile networks.
In summary, customizing the template involves swapping placeholder text, updating navigation, inserting your logo, tweaking meta tags, and refining styles. Once these pieces are in place, your website moves from a generic layout to a brand‑specific digital storefront that communicates your message clearly and efficiently.
Fine‑Tuning Design and Functionality: Images, CSS, and JavaScript
With the basic content in place, the next step is to polish the visual and interactive aspects of your site. A professional website feels cohesive, responsive, and engaging - achievable by refining images, optimizing CSS, and leveraging JavaScript for subtle effects.
Image optimization starts with choosing the right format. JPEGs work well for photographs with many colors, while PNGs are better for graphics that require transparency or sharper edges. Replace the placeholder images in the images folder with your own media, but resize them to the dimensions they’ll display at. A common rule of thumb: if an image will show at 800 pixels wide on the page, do not upload a 2000‑pixel file - resize it in an editor like GIMP or Photoshop and compress it to keep file size low.
Use an image compression tool such as TinyPNG or ImageOptim to reduce file sizes without noticeable quality loss. Smaller images mean faster page loads, which improves user experience and search engine rankings. After compression, test the page on different devices; make sure the images still look crisp on high‑resolution screens.
When working with PSD files, you can make nuanced changes - like altering the color of a button or swapping an icon - without affecting the entire layout. Open the PSD, locate the layer that contains the element you want to tweak, and adjust its properties. Export the modified layer as a PNG or SVG and replace the existing file in your project folder. This process ensures consistency across the site and saves time compared to recreating graphics from scratch.
CSS is the next lever you’ll pull to make your site feel polished. Open the Organizing CSS also improves maintainability. Group related styles - such as typography, layout, and components - into separate sections with clear comments. If the template includes multiple CSS files, consider consolidating them into one for simplicity, unless you need to keep them separate for caching reasons. JavaScript can elevate the user experience with dynamic features. Many templates bundle libraries like jQuery, which simplifies DOM manipulation. If your site needs a slider, a lightbox, or a sticky navigation bar, the template’s scripts often already include those functionalities. Simply enable the feature by uncommenting a line or toggling a boolean variable in the main Beware of unnecessary scripts that bloat page size. Audit the To enhance accessibility, ensure that interactive elements - buttons, links, form controls - have clear focus states and aria attributes. For example, a button should have a visible outline when focused, and a Test your site across major browsers - Chrome, Firefox, Safari, Edge - and devices. Responsive design is not automatic; you must verify that the layout adapts correctly, navigation works, and images scale properly. Use browser dev tools to simulate mobile viewports and check for overflow issues. Finally, bundle your CSS and JavaScript files with minification. Tools like UglifyJS for JavaScript and CSSNano for CSS strip comments and whitespace, reducing file sizes. When your site is ready for launch, deploy these minified versions to production, ensuring that visitors receive the leanest possible files. By systematically refining images, styling, and scripts, you transform a static template into a lively, responsive website that delivers a professional experience from the first click to the last. Now that your site looks and behaves like a polished product, the final steps are to put it on the internet. That means acquiring a domain name, choosing a hosting provider, and uploading your files. Each of these steps is essential for ensuring that visitors can reach your site reliably and that it performs well. Choosing a domain is an exercise in branding and memorability. Keep it short, simple, and reflective of your business. Avoid numbers or hyphens unless they’re part of your official name. Search for the domain’s availability on registrars like Namecheap, GoDaddy, or Google Domains. Once you find an available name, purchase it. You’ll pay an annual fee, typically ranging from $10 to $40 depending on the extension and registrar. With your domain registered, you need a hosting service that stores your website files and serves them to visitors. Shared hosting plans are cost‑effective and sufficient for most small sites, starting around $3 to $10 per month. If you anticipate high traffic or need advanced features like server‑side scripting, consider a VPS or managed WordPress hosting for $20 to $50 per month. Many template vendors bundle hosting services. If your chosen template provider offers a partnership with a reputable host, you might get a discounted rate or a one‑time setup bonus. Evaluate the host’s uptime guarantees - aim for 99.9% - and read reviews about support responsiveness. Some hosts offer free domain registration as part of their introductory offer, so compare overall cost, not just monthly fees. To upload your site, use an FTP client such as FileZilla or the host’s built‑in file manager. Connect to your server using the credentials provided during the hosting sign‑up. Navigate to the public folder - often named After uploading, test the site by visiting your domain in a web browser. Verify that the homepage loads, links navigate correctly, forms submit, and images display. Check that any server‑side scripts - like a contact form handler - are functioning. If you encounter errors, review server logs for clues; common issues include missing Optimizing for search engines is the next consideration. Add basic SEO elements: meta keywords (though less critical now), descriptive title tags, and alt attributes for images. Create a Security is paramount. Enable SSL to secure data transmission and improve search rankings. Most hosts provide free Let's Encrypt certificates; install it through your hosting control panel. Once the certificate is active, update your URLs from Set up backups to protect against data loss. Many hosts offer automatic daily backups; enable them and schedule manual backups before making major updates. Also consider a cloud backup service like Backblaze or Dropbox for an extra layer of safety. Finally, keep your site’s performance under scrutiny. Use tools like GTmetrix or WebPageTest to monitor load times. If you see bottlenecks - such as large image files or excessive JavaScript - revisit the optimization steps from earlier. A fast, secure, and reliable site keeps visitors engaged and improves search visibility. By securing a suitable domain, selecting a reliable host, and following best practices for upload, SEO, and security, you turn your freshly crafted template into a live, professional web presence that’s ready for the world. With the process from template selection to launch outlined, you’re ready to search the web for a design that meets your needs. The market is saturated with template stores, free and paid, but not all are created equal. A systematic approach helps you filter the noise and find a trustworthy vendor. Begin by compiling a shortlist of templates that match your industry and design preferences. Use search terms like “responsive business template” or “corporate HTML5 template.” Look for demos that load quickly and showcase key features - navigation, forms, portfolio grids, or e‑commerce elements if required. A live demo gives you an immediate sense of how the template behaves on different devices. Next, evaluate the provider’s credibility. A reputable vendor will have a professional website, clear contact information, and customer support options such as forums or live chat. Check the longevity of the company - has it been around for several years? Also, look for user reviews or ratings on independent sites like Trustpilot. Positive feedback and a history of timely support are good indicators of reliability. Assess the licensing model. If you plan to use the template for a single project, a non‑exclusive license might suffice. However, if you intend to offer it as part of a portfolio or resell it, confirm that the license allows commercial use. Some vendors bundle a “developer” or “reseller” license for higher prices, which grants you broader rights. Review the file package. A solid template usually includes: the main HTML files, an external CSS stylesheet, a folder of images, optional JavaScript plugins, and a Inspect the coding quality. Open a sample page in a code editor and check for semantic markup, clean indentation, and minimal inline styles. Search for Security and updates are non‑negotiable. Verify that the vendor provides regular updates - especially if the template relies on third‑party libraries like jQuery. Outdated libraries can expose your site to vulnerabilities. A good vendor will notify you of updates and supply patch files or a new version. Consider the provider’s ancillary services. Some template stores partner with hosting companies or offer SEO services, custom content creation, or ongoing support. While you can handle these yourself, having a single point of contact can streamline the process, especially for small businesses without a dedicated IT team. Finally, test the purchasing process. Use a non‑primary credit card or a sandbox environment to buy a low‑priced template. Pay attention to the download speed, the clarity of license documents, and the ease of accessing the support portal. A smooth transaction experience reflects how the vendor will handle your requests during the project. By applying these criteria - relevance, credibility, licensing, file quality, coding standards, security updates, and support - you’ll be well positioned to choose a template that not only looks great but also serves as a robust foundation for your professional website.style.css file and look for variables or placeholder colors. Replace them with your brand’s color codes. If you need a new font, add a @import rule at the top of the file to pull in a Google Font, then apply it to headings or body text. Example: body {font-family: 'Open Sans', sans-serif;}
app.js file.<script> tags in your index.html; if you’re not using a plugin, remove the reference. Tools like Google PageSpeed Insights will flag any unused JavaScript, and removing it can shave milliseconds off load times.<form> should include <label> tags that match each input. These small touches make your site inclusive to all users.Domain, Hosting, and Going Live
public_html or www - and upload all the files from your project folder, including index.html, style.css, images, and any subfolders..htaccess rules or incorrect file permissions.robots.txt file that allows search engine crawlers to access your pages. If you have a sitemap.xml file, submit it to Google Search Console and Bing Webmaster Tools to expedite indexing.http:// to https:// in your templates and ensure all internal links reflect the secure protocol.Finding Quality Templates and Choosing a Reliable Vendor
README with installation instructions. Premium templates often provide PSD files for deeper customization, and a documentation file that walks you through editing and extending the template. comments that explain sections - those show that the author intended for the template to be modified. Also, look for modern practices such as the use of meta viewport for responsive design, the inclusion of alt attributes, and the use of external CSS instead of inline styles.





No comments yet. Be the first to comment!